ES6-new promise用法

我的理解:优化接口调用重复嵌套繁琐问题,使调用接口异步操作简洁明了。

代码示例:

$.ajax(url1,function(data1){

     // do something1...

        $.ajax(url2,function(data2){

        // do something2...

                $.ajax(url3,function(data3){

                    // do something3...

                })

        });

});

什么是promise?

Promise 是异步编程的一种解决方案,其实是一个构造函数,自己身上有all、reject、resolve这几个方法,原型上有then、catch等方法。

原文链接:https://blog.csdn.net/weixin_33940102/article/details/88069243.


我这就不一一写了,就看原文就行,最主要是理解。

你可能感兴趣的:(ES6-new promise用法)